The Low-Fat Non-Dairy Creamer Market focuses on the production and sale of non-dairy creamers formulated with reduced fat content, catering to health-conscious consumers seeking low-fat and dairy-free alternatives. The market is driven by increasing health consciousness, rising prevalence of lactose intolerance and dairy allergies, and growing demand for plant-based and low-fat products. Additionally, advancements in creamer formulations and the expansion of product offerings support market growth.

The most prominent trend in the Low-Fat Non-dairy Creamer Market is the growing demand for dairy-free and low-fat alternatives. Consumers are seeking non-dairy creamers that offer the rich and creamy texture of traditional creamers without the high fat content. This trend is driven by the increasing prevalence of lactose intolerance, vegan diets, and health-conscious dietary preferences.
A key driver in the Low-Fat Non-dairy Creamer Market is health consciousness and dietary restrictions. As more individuals focus on reducing their fat intake and avoiding dairy due to lactose intolerance or dietary choices, there is a rising demand for low-fat non-dairy creamers. These products cater to health-conscious consumers and those with specific dietary needs, supporting market growth.
One significant opportunity in the Low-Fat Non-dairy Creamer Market lies in innovation in formulations and flavors. Companies can develop new non-dairy creamer products that use plant-based ingredients, such as almond, coconut, or oat milk, and offer a variety of flavors, such as vanilla, hazelnut, or caramel. By providing diverse and appealing options, manufacturers can attract a broader consumer base and drive market growth.
The Almond Based Creamer segment is the largest in the Low-Fat Non-Dairy Creamer Market by type. This dominance is driven by the high consumer demand for plant-based and nutrient-rich creamer options that offer the same creamy texture and flavor as traditional creamers but with reduced fat content. Almond-based creamers are popular for their mild taste, nutritional benefits such as vitamin E and healthy fats, and their suitability for various dietary preferences, including vegan and lactose-free diets. The continuous innovation in almond creamer formulations, including the addition of natural flavors and fortification with vitamins and minerals, enhances their appeal. Additionally, the growing trend of plant-based diets supports the significant market share of the almond-based creamer segment, as consumers seek nutritious and low-fat alternatives to traditional creamers. The extensive availability of almond-based creamers in supermarkets, health food stores, and online platforms further boosts their accessibility to a broad consumer base. The strong consumer preference for plant-based and healthy creamer options reinforces the dominant position of the almond-based creamer segment in the market.
The Coffee segment is poised to grow the fastest in the Low-Fat Non-Dairy Creamer Market by application over the next five years. This rapid growth is driven by the increasing consumer preference for low-fat, non-dairy creamers that enhance the flavor and texture of their coffee without adding excessive calories. Coffee drinkers are seeking healthier alternatives to traditional creamers that can provide the same creamy mouthfeel and taste. The continuous innovation in coffee creamer formulations, including the use of plant-based ingredients and natural sweeteners, enhances their appeal. Additionally, the growing trend of health and wellness supports the fast growth of the coffee segment, as consumers seek to make healthier choices in their daily routines. The influence of the specialty coffee culture and the increasing availability of low-fat, non-dairy creamers in coffee shops and online platforms further drive the demand for these products in the coffee segment.
The Vanilla segment is the largest in the Low-Fat Non-Dairy Creamer Market by flavor. This dominance is driven by the high consumer demand for classic and versatile flavors that enhance the taste of beverages and baked goods without overpowering them. Vanilla-flavored low-fat, non-dairy creamers provide a subtle, creamy sweetness that complements a wide range of applications, making them a popular choice among consumers. The continuous innovation in vanilla creamer formulations, including the use of natural vanilla extract and fortification with vitamins and minerals, enhances their appeal. Additionally, the extensive availability of vanilla-flavored creamers in supermarkets, coffee shops, and online platforms further boosts their accessibility to a broad consumer base. The strong consumer preference for familiar and comforting flavors reinforces the dominant position of the vanilla segment in the market.

Global Low-Fat Non-dairy Creamer Market Size is valued at $1.6 Billion in 2024 and is forecast to register a growth rate (CAGR) of 5.7% to reach $2.5 Billion by 2032.
